Abstract

During a global recall of the sole human milk fortifier (HMF) available in Singapore, our centre identified an alternative strategy through partial fortification using a high caloric preterm formula to mitigate malnutrition in very low birthweight preterm infants. Adequate growth was observed and there were no reported adverse events.
